Lie with Me by Philippe Besson
3.0

Funnily enough, the narrator's mention/praise of "literary minimalism" managed to pinpoint exactly why this novel wasn't working for me. Everything was simply too stripped back. I would call this "restraint" except I also found the prose to be lacking in subtlety. It really felt like I was having this relationship and its significance *explained* at me rather than being able to just watch it play out and develop my own interpretations. I'm generally not a fan of novels that are more summary than scene. There are exceptions, but that's in the case of exceptional prose which this book did not have in my opinion. It is a perfectly decent book but really just clashes with my taste. A couple of moments where I felt a flicker of potential for something more but it never materialised. Unfortunately I was never able to fully buy into it.
